- One of the best ways to earn cryptocurrencies without completing offers is through mining. By using your computer's processing power, you can contribute to the network and earn rewards in the form of cryptocurrencies. However, keep in mind that mining can be resource-intensive and may require specialized hardware for certain cryptocurrencies.

- Another option is to participate in airdrops. Airdrops are essentially free distributions of cryptocurrencies to holders of a specific token. You can join airdrops by following projects on social media, joining their communities, or signing up for their newsletters. Keep an eye out for legitimate airdrops to avoid scams.

- If you're looking for a more passive way to earn cryptocurrencies, you can consider staking. Staking involves holding a certain amount of a specific cryptocurrency in a wallet to support the network's operations. In return, you can earn rewards in the form of additional coins. Some cryptocurrencies even offer higher staking rewards for longer holding periods.

- Another option to earn cryptocurrencies without completing offers is by participating in bounty programs. Many blockchain projects offer bounties for tasks such as bug reporting, content creation, or community engagement. You can find bounty programs on dedicated platforms or by following project announcements on forums and social media.

- Lastly, you can try your luck with cryptocurrency faucets. Faucets are websites or apps that give away small amounts of cryptocurrencies for completing simple tasks or captcha. While the rewards may be small, it can be a fun way to get started with cryptocurrencies.
